Prompt [1]
(1): ( n.) A limit of time given for payment of an account for produce purchased, this limit varying with different goods. See Prompt-note.
(2): ( v. t.) To suggest; to dictate.
(3): ( v. t.) To remind, as an actor or an orator, of words or topics forgotten.
(4): ( v. t.) To assist or induce the action of; to move to action; to instigate; to incite.
